summaryrefslogtreecommitdiff
path: root/tests
diff options
context:
space:
mode:
authorIvan Kanakarakis <ivan.kanak@gmail.com>2018-09-04 04:23:54 +0300
committerIvan Kanakarakis <ivan.kanak@gmail.com>2018-09-04 04:23:54 +0300
commite3e9aea87e13c4d870346871ba58c2282c1d5b27 (patch)
tree935f96e30a5d61dedf0aa55b3a3fd6e3042e2afb /tests
parenta76cd33908fd01b23ee2aa139a3c9fc069bcf15a (diff)
downloadpysaml2-e3e9aea87e13c4d870346871ba58c2282c1d5b27.tar.gz
Use raises as a context manager
Signed-off-by: Ivan Kanakarakis <ivan.kanak@gmail.com>
Diffstat (limited to 'tests')
-rw-r--r--tests/test_02_saml.py12
1 files changed, 7 insertions, 5 deletions
diff --git a/tests/test_02_saml.py b/tests/test_02_saml.py
index 66306502..7ff64885 100644
--- a/tests/test_02_saml.py
+++ b/tests/test_02_saml.py
@@ -43,13 +43,15 @@ class TestExtensionElement:
print(ava)
ee = saml2.ExtensionElement("")
- raises(KeyError, "ee.loadd(ava)")
+ with raises(KeyError):
+ ee.loadd(ava)
ava["tag"] = "foo"
del ava["namespace"]
ee = saml2.ExtensionElement("")
- raises(KeyError, "ee.loadd(ava)")
+ with raises(KeyError):
+ ee.loadd(ava)
def test_find_children(self):
ava = {
@@ -211,8 +213,8 @@ class TestSAMLBase:
def test_make_vals_multi_dict(self):
ava = ["foo", "bar", "lions", "saints"]
- raises(Exception,
- "saml2.make_vals(ava, AttributeValue, Attribute(), part=True)")
+ with raises(Exception):
+ saml2.make_vals(ava, AttributeValue, Attribute(), part=True)
attr = Attribute()
saml2.make_vals(ava, AttributeValue, attr, prop="attribute_value")
@@ -654,7 +656,7 @@ BASIC_BASE64_AV = """<?xml version="1.0" encoding="utf-8"?>
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
NameFormat="urn:oasis:names:tc:SAML:2.0:attrname-format:basic"
Name="FirstName">
-<AttributeValue
+<AttributeValue
xsi:type="xs:base64Binary">VU5JTkVUVA==</AttributeValue>
</Attribute>"""